Output 2418f6ecec53940521bb96bef219f0df9c536aa05d6f126287a201f81d5a166a:0

value
10990697
script pubkey
OP_0 OP_PUSHBYTES_20 4b870dfdd52e406e635f62a48e76504d99943baf
address
bc1qfwrsmlw49eqxuc6lv2jguajsfkvegwa0vnjm60
transaction
2418f6ecec53940521bb96bef219f0df9c536aa05d6f126287a201f81d5a166a
spent
true